Things changed a fair bit from VT onwards as the BCM became the bus master and the PCM, ABS, Dash etc all been slaves.

VN/VP only had a ECU, VR/VS use a PCM and BCM but the PCM is the master.

So here is where im up to..... have got the bcm and the ecu (i know its called something else but cant remember )
I have put an led on the immobilizer indication output (flashing light on dash).... wired it up so that if i earth the key while the key is in the slip ring the led goes out (as per drawings)
Connected the red and black wire from bcm to ecu (that seems to be only security link wire ?)
I have power to the red lead on injectors.
Power to the dfi (tested car with start ya bas...d runs fine )

But i cannot seem to get power to the fuel pump relay from the ecu ..... which makes me question do i have the immobilizer switched off or is it still on.... do you guys know should the light flash at all when its turned off , mine flashes when immobilized and no flash at all once i do the key trick thingy...

If the LED stops flashing it would indicate the security has been switched off but the fuel pump not getting any power would indicate the PCM hasn't received that signal from the BCM and is still in the immobilised condition.

The g52 isnt terrible, it will work, but depending on how hard u push it, it may not last.

Look into the r150/r151 box for a bolt up conversion. They are essentially still the dyna box, but maintain the alloy housing instead of steel. The r154 is pretty much off the table as its the turbo supra box with completely different ratios, and getting a transfer box on the back of it isnt simple

Right guys i have a annoying problem that i cannot figure out... When car gets up to about one third temp the idle goes mad...
It surges it revs up and down constantly.... At high rev its about 1000.... Low its about to stall
Tried two other air idles valves one off a vt and other unknown.... They both immediately unscrewed all the way (internally not fell off) and are now broken.... If i unplug air idle the car idles ok ish... Unplugged maf made no difference other than made it rough...
Didn't do this when in commodore tho...
Any ideas?
Have checked for vac leaks too.... Has no egr... Removed and blanked
Its definitely the air idle doing it but why?

Fixed! Air idle chamber crammed with oil residue... When warm it got sticky!
Cleaned with prepsol and earbuds... Runs like a dream now.
